Amsterdam-South: green, elegant and lively. The Bilderberg Garden Hotel in its peaceful setting lies at walking distance from the chic shopping streets, splendid museums and welcoming pavement cafes of Amsterdam. The intimate and personal ambience of the hotel does justice to its five star designation. As the guest will feel entirely at home in the tasteful and luxurious rooms, where you can thoroughly relax following your cultural outings in the city. With the Vondel park and Concert building on your doorstep you will most certainly be experiencing Amsterdam in all her glory! For culinary delights why not visit the famous hotel restaurant 'De Kersentuin', offering a French medley with Mediterranean influences. Facilities: All 124 spacious non-smoking rooms are equipped with everyday comforts such as air conditioning, bathrobes, slippers, a mini bar, pay-tv, and a de luxe bathroom. The executive suite is reached via its own private lift and is provided with a large workstation, wi-fi Internet access, coffee and tea facilities, two telephones and a Jacuzzi. Relax and mingle with other guests in the pleasant bar or lounge, and if you wish to lunch or dine in our non-smoking restaurant 'De Kersentuin', you'll experience culinary delights and attentive service in contemporary surroundings. R and R: Amsterdam is a shop-heaven with its profusion of up-market boutiques, where you'll shop till you drop. Saunter through the busy Vondel Park or discover the real Amsterdam on bike. If however you are looking for a truly unforgettable experience then behold the famous Amsterdam canal streets from the water. Also in the vicinity you could also place a bet in the casino, be active in the fitness centre or undergo an invigorating beauty treatment. The hotel will ask for a credit card or cash deposit at check in for extra's. A 5% city tax is to be paid upon checkout.

Bilderberg Garden Hotel Amsterdam Rooms

Rooms
Amenities featured in guestrooms include air conditioning, minibars, and televisions. In addition, amenities available on request include irons/ironing boards, hypo-allergenic bedding, and wake-up calls. Additional amenities offered include clock radios and slippers. Guestrooms have satellite television with pay movies. Business-friendly amenities include desks and voice mail. Bathrooms feature shower/tub combinations, bathrobes, and hair dryers. Guestroom services include a turndown service and housekeeping. All guestrooms at Bilderberg Garden Hotel are non-smoking.

A hotel to remember

The Bildergerg Garden Hotel was the best choice for my stay in Amsterdam. I enjoyed being in a clean, quiet room. The location was wonderful and the trasportation was very convenient. I enjoyed my stay there and will return to it next time I visit that city.

Great hotel, but a little too far out.

The hotel was in a residential location outside of downtown, so it was good for a quiet getaway. The hotel staff was very helpful. They rent bicycles at this hotel which I would recommend to visit the city. The room was nice and roomy. We really enjoyed our stay here.

Winter Visit to Amsterdam

The weather was miserable but the hotel was in a very convenient location for us and our purpose for the visit. Rail service was close and we could rent bikes at our front desk. For the most part the staff was very cool and did not anticipate any of our needs, we were first time visitors to Amsterdam and expected a much warmer stay as far as hospitality goes at the hotel. Visited many local cafes and shops and found the service friendly and accomodating at every location. I would not recommend doing the upgrade, the basic room is almost the same. The city was great!
